Quick Facts — Sherwood city

What is the median household income in Sherwood city?
The median household income in Sherwood city is $110,616 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 5-Year Estimates, 2023).
What is the poverty rate in Sherwood city?
The poverty rate in Sherwood city is 2.1% (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the median home value in Sherwood city?
$564,200 (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What is the average rent in Sherwood city?
The median gross rent in Sherwood city is $1,967 per month (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
What percentage of Sherwood city residents have a college degree?
49.5% of adults in Sherwood city hold a bachelor's degree or higher (U.S. Census Bureau ACS 2023).
